Holdeman, Tempe, AZ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Holdeman?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Holdeman Studio Apartments | $1,604 | $625 | $3,365 |
| Holdeman 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,855 | $999 | $4,682 |
| Holdeman 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,161 | $1,016 | $4,957 |
| Holdeman 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,106 | $1,004 | $5,860 |
| Holdeman 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,488 | $899 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Holdeman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Holdeman?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Holdeman is under $950.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Holdeman?
The cheapest apartment in Holdeman is Parkside Apartments which is listed at $948, while the average apartment in Holdeman costs $3,060.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Holdeman?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 265 regular apartments in Holdeman that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
How do the prices of cheap apartments compare to the average apartment in Holdeman?
Cheap apartments in Holdeman have an average cost of $1,353 which is $1,707 cheaper than the average rent for all rentals in Holdeman.
